#bbfd4d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bbfd4d is composed of 73.3% red, 99.2%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 69.6%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 82.5 degrees, a saturation of 97.8% and a lightness of 64.7%. #bbfd4d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ff9a with #77fb00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

Shades and Tints of #bbfd4d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a1000 is the darkest color, while #fefffc is the lightest one.
